How To Fix MSGCL_OPS_SE_PUR032 - Upper Boundary is less than the Lower Boundary in the selection criteria.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: MSGCL_OPS_SE_PUR - Message Class for Purchase Order Messages

  • Message number: 032

  • Message text: Upper Boundary is less than the Lower Boundary in the selection criteria.

    The SAP error message MSGCL_OPS_SE_PUR032 indicates that there is an issue with the selection criteria in a report or transaction where the upper boundary value is less than the lower boundary value. This typically occurs in scenarios where you are trying to filter data based on a range, such as dates, quantities, or other numerical values.

    Cause:

    The error is caused by incorrect input in the selection criteria fields. Specifically, it means that the value you have entered for the upper limit is less than the value for the lower limit. For example, if you are trying to filter a range of dates and you enter a start date (lower boundary) of January 10, 2023, and an end date (upper boundary) of January 5, 2023, this will trigger the error.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, follow these steps:

    1. Check Input Values: Review the values you have entered in the selection criteria. Ensure that the upper boundary value is greater than or equal to the lower boundary value.

    2. Correct the Range: If you find that the upper boundary is indeed less than the lower boundary, correct the values. For example, if you are filtering by date, make sure the end date is after the start date.

    3. Validation: After making the corrections, re-run the report or transaction to see if the error persists.

    4. User Input: If the selection criteria are being populated dynamically (e.g., through user input or a program), ensure that the logic used to set these values is correct and accounts for the necessary conditions.
